How to Save Money Fast: Effective Strategies for Rapid Savings

how to save money fast

Saving money is a crucial step towards achieving financial stability and reaching your goals. While saving money is typically a gradual process, there are strategies you can employ to accelerate your savings and build a solid financial foundation quickly. In this article, we will explore practical tips and techniques to help you save money fast and achieve your financial objectives.

1. Set Clear Saving Goals

Start by setting specific and measurable saving goals. Whether you’re saving for a down payment on a house, an emergency fund, or a dream vacation, having a clear target gives you direction and motivation. Define the amount you want to save and set a realistic timeframe for achieving your goal.

2. Create a Budget and Trim Expenses

Establishing a budget is crucial for fast savings. Track your income and expenses to identify areas where you can reduce spending. Focus on cutting back on discretionary expenses such as dining out, entertainment, and non-essential subscriptions. Channel the saved money directly into your savings.

3. Minimize Fixed Expenses

Review your fixed expenses such as rent/mortgage, utilities, and insurance. Consider options like downsizing to a more affordable living space, renegotiating your insurance policies for better rates, or exploring alternative energy providers for potential savings. Every dollar saved on fixed expenses contributes to your fast savings goal.

4. Reduce Transportation Costs

Transportation expenses can eat into your budget. Evaluate your commuting costs and consider alternatives such as carpooling, using public transportation, or biking when feasible. If you have multiple vehicles, assess whether downsizing to one car or opting for a more fuel-efficient vehicle would be financially beneficial.

5. Cut Back on Impulse Purchases

Impulse purchases can quickly drain your wallet. Practice mindful spending by pausing before making non-essential purchases. Ask yourself if the item is a genuine necessity or if you can live without it. Delay gratification and consider waiting 24 hours before making any impulse buys. You’ll be surprised how much you can save by curbing spontaneous spending.

6. Embrace the 30-Day Rule

For significant purchases, implement the 30-day rule. When you come across an item you desire, wait for 30 days before buying it. This waiting period helps you determine if the purchase is essential or simply an impulse. Often, you’ll find that the initial desire fades, resulting in money saved.

7. Increase Your Income

Boosting your income can significantly accelerate your savings. Explore opportunities for side hustles, freelance work, or part-time jobs to supplement your primary source of income. Direct the extra earnings towards your savings goal and watch your progress soar.

8. Slash Utility Bills

Lowering your utility bills can lead to substantial savings. Make energy-efficient choices such as using LED bulbs, adjusting thermostat settings, and turning off appliances when not in use. Unplug electronics that consume standby power. Implement water-saving techniques and opt for energy-efficient appliances to reduce your monthly bills.

9. Renegotiate or Cancel Subscriptions

Evaluate your subscription services and memberships. Identify those that you no longer use or can live without. Cancel or renegotiate them for better rates or explore free alternatives. The savings from eliminating or reducing subscriptions can quickly add up.

10. Sell Unused Items

Declutter your living space and sell unused or unwanted items. From clothes and electronics to furniture and collectibles, there’s a market for almost anything. Utilize online platforms or organize a garage sale to generate extra cash. Direct the proceeds towards your savings to fast-track your financial goals.
